qasah <07184>

hsq qasah or hwsq qasvah

Pronunciation:kaw-saw' kas-vaw'
Origin:from an unused root meaning to be round
Reference:TWOT - 2080 2080a
PrtSpch:n f (noun feminime)
In Hebrew:wytwvqw 1, twvqh 1, twvq 1, twvqhw 1
In NET:pitchers 3, jars 1
In AV:cover 3, cup 1
Count:4
Definition : 1) a kind of jug, jar
or qasvah {kas-vaw'}; from an unused root meaning to be round; a jug (from its shape): KJV -- cover, cup.
